Chitin is not a protein, but is similar to protein in that they are both polymers. Protein is made up of amino acids, while chitin is made up of amino sugars. WebJul 21, 2024 · Chitin resembles keratin (protein component in human hair and nails) in structural function. Nonetheless, it differs from keratin through its carbohydrate (polysaccharide) structural component. An affinity matrix for the small-scale isolation of target proteins fused to a chitin binding domain (CBD). Chitin beads have been prepared having a magnetite core, thereby permitting the magnetic isolation of CBD-fusion proteins from cell culture supernatants.
